I found a bug with the latest 9.80.0104:
Clean install, switch to List view or Thumbnails views, navigate to a folder with executables
When using Refresh (F5) any executable files will loose the icon and show the standard Windows icon.
Ctrl+F5 refreshs again the executable specific icon.
